Crossroads Regional Park Splash Pad is part of the large recreation complex in Corinth and benefits from being surrounded by more than just water play. Visit Corinth highlights the splash pad alongside three playgrounds, picnic pavilions, a dog park, and a paved walking trail, making it one of the stronger public family park stops in the region. Official park system listings and social posts also support that the splash pad operates seasonally with posted hour changes during the school-year transition.
